Legal Documents: What is a deed of trust and why do I need one?

A Deed of Trust secures a Borrower's promise to pay back a loan (+ all interest) to a lender as set forth in the Promissory note.If you are a borrower, you need to execute the DOT as the borrower and record it against your property before a Lender will transfer you funds to purchase a property or refinance a property.

How do you write a contract to loan a friend 50K to buy a house?

Very simple — you write a Promissory Note secured by a Deed of Trust (in a trust state) or a Mortgage (in a mortgage state).The Promissory Notes specifies how much they owe, the interest rate, etc. The Deed of Trust (or Mortgage) secures the Note. If they don’t pay, you can foreclose on them.The Note and Deed of Trust documents are easily obtainable online or from title company websites. You should have it reviewed to make sure you’re doing it correctly, but it’s no more complicated than that.This is exactly the same as any institutional lender does it.

Why are mortgages so very complicated?

Mortgages are, at their most basic level, protection for a lender.A loan is a contract between a lender and a borrower. The lender agrees to loan a given sum of money to the borrower, and in return the borrower agrees to pay back the loan under the terms of the promissory note. Most well-written promissory notes list a series of actions the lender has a legal right to take if the loan is not paid back per the stated conditions.However, promissory notes secured by real estate as collateral usually require a mortgage (or, in some jurisdictions, a “Deed of Trust”). The mortgage grants the lender (or trustee for the lender) specific legal powers over the real property.Imagine you loan a stranger $100,000.00 cash. The stranger signs a promissory note, promising to pay you back under the terms of the note. But, as added protection, you want to use the stranger’s home as collateral.What if the stranger attempts to sell the property before paying you back in full?What if the stranger refuses to pay for insurance, and the property is somehow damaged?What if the stranger dies?What if the stranger obtains a second loan in addition to yours, and uses the same property as collateral again?What if the stranger doesn’t pay his state or federal taxes, and the state or IRS slap a tax lien on the property?What if the stranger wants to dispute the terms of your promissory note?What if the stranger declares bankruptcy?What are your legal rights over the property should the stranger default on payment of your loan (i.e. the process of foreclosing on the property)?If I were your attorney, I would want to make sure you are legally protected from any and all potential risks…including (but not limited to) the above examples. The mortgage is the document which does exactly that. And it’s complicated because so many potential risks exist.
